EDITORS COMMENTS
In this evocative photograph, a group of dedicated workers are seen hard at work in the Middle Yard of the renowned Bass Brewery in Burton-upon-Trent, England, dating back to the year 1908. The image captures the essence of the industrial brewing process during a time when beer production was a labor-intensive and meticulous craft. The workers, dressed in their heavy workwear and protective aprons, are busy tending to the copper vats, each one filled with bubbling wort, the sweet, unfermented liquid that would eventually become beer. The steam from the copper vessels rises into the air, creating a misty atmosphere that adds to the sense of industry and activity. The Middle Yard was a crucial part of the Bass Brewery, where the brewing process took place. The workers, a mix of skilled brewers and laborers, were responsible for maintaining the vats, adding hops and other ingredients, and monitoring the temperature and fermentation process. The work was physically demanding, requiring strength, precision, and a deep understanding of the brewing process. Despite the challenging conditions, the workers appear focused and engaged in their tasks, a testament to their dedication and pride in their work. The photograph offers a rare glimpse into the daily life of the Bass Brewery's workforce during a time when beer production was a vital part of the local economy and culture. This image is a poignant reminder of the human element behind the production of one of Britain's most iconic beers, and a fascinating window into the history of the brewing industry in Burton-upon-Trent.
